NCS20092DTBR2G Description
NCS20092DTBR2G Description
The NCS20092DTBR2G is a high-performance, general-purpose operational amplifier (op-amp) designed by onsemi, a leading manufacturer in the electronics industry. This dual-channel op-amp is housed in an 8-TSSOP package, making it suitable for surface mount applications. It offers a wide supply voltage range, from 1.8 V to 5.5 V, ensuring compatibility with a variety of power supply configurations. The device is characterized by its low input bias current of 1 pA, which minimizes offset errors and enhances stability in precision applications. With a gain bandwidth product of 350 kHz and a slew rate of 0.15 V/µs, the NCS20092DTBR2G delivers reliable performance in signal processing tasks. Additionally, it features a low supply current of 23 µA per channel, making it energy-efficient and suitable for battery-powered devices.
NCS20092DTBR2G Features
- Wide Supply Voltage Range: The NCS20092DTBR2G operates within a supply voltage range of 1.8 V to 5.5 V, providing flexibility in power supply design.
- Low Input Bias Current: With an input bias current of just 1 pA, this op-amp minimizes offset errors and is ideal for high-impedance applications.
- High Gain Bandwidth Product: A gain bandwidth product of 350 kHz ensures high-frequency performance, making it suitable for a wide range of signal processing tasks.
- Low Supply Current: The device consumes only 23 µA per channel, making it highly energy-efficient and suitable for low-power applications.
- Dual-Channel Design: The NCS20092DTBR2G features two independent op-amp circuits, allowing for compact and efficient designs.
- Surface Mount Packaging: The 8-TSSOP package is designed for surface mount technology, facilitating easy integration into modern PCB designs.
- Compliance and Reliability: The NCS20092DTBR2G is REACH unaffected and ROHS3 compliant, ensuring environmental and regulatory standards are met. It also features a moisture sensitivity level (MSL) of 1, making it suitable for unlimited storage conditions.
NCS20092DTBR2G Applications
The NCS20092DTBR2G is well-suited for a variety of applications due to its versatile performance characteristics. It is ideal for precision signal conditioning in industrial and consumer electronics, where low noise and high accuracy are required. The low input bias current makes it suitable for high-impedance sensor interfaces, such as photodetector circuits. Its wide supply voltage range and low power consumption make it a perfect choice for portable and battery-powered devices, including handheld instruments and IoT devices. Additionally, the dual-channel design allows for compact and efficient circuit designs, reducing the overall footprint on the PCB.
